Climate Change and Energy Crisis
One crucial issue that has emerged in the latest international news is climate change. Countries around the world are increasingly affected by extreme weather, from floods to forest fires. The last COP26 conference underscored the urgency to reduce carbon emissions. World leaders are expected to commit to the use of renewable energy, considering that dependence on fossil fuels has caused a global energy crisis. Investments in green technology have become increasingly important, and many countries are announcing plans to accelerate this transition.
Geopolitical Tensions
Geopolitical tensions between big countries such as the US and China are also in the spotlight. The Taiwan issue remains a hot spot, with increasing military activity in the region. This raises concerns about the potential for wider conflict. Additionally, the war between Russia and Ukraine continues, spreading instability in Europe and affecting global energy supplies. The economic sanctions implemented also have long-lasting impacts that affect the global economy, including inflation and market uncertainty.
Humanitarian Crisis
Humanitarian crises in various parts of the world have become the center of media attention. The situation in post-Taliban Afghanistan and the ongoing conflict in Syria have worsened the living conditions of civilians. Refugees fleeing war and oppression seek asylum in European countries, but often face enormous challenges. International organizations emphasize the need for greater humanitarian assistance and collaboration between countries to solve this problem.

Global Health
The COVID-19 pandemic has changed the way the world views global health. Vaccination is a must, but differences in access between rich and developing countries create inequality. The spread of new variants of the virus shows how vulnerable the world is to health crises. Communication between countries and vaccine distribution agreements will be vital to fighting the next pandemic, as well as reducing the long-term impact on the mental and physical health of the population.
